Torsion Spring Replacement

Torsion springs are the workhorse of modern garage doors, but Marina’s salt-fog environment destroys them fast. Standard springs show significant rust and tension loss within 3–5 years here, compared to 7–10 years in drier inland climates. We install coastal-rated torsion springs with enhanced corrosion protection, and we pair them with stainless-steel hardware that won’t seize in the track. For those low-ceiling Fort Ord conversions, we carry low-headroom torsion kits that fit where standard systems won’t.

Extension Spring Upgrades

We still find original 1960s-era extension springs in the former military housing near 12th Street and the surrounding Fort Ord neighborhoods. These over-the-door springs were never designed for decades of civilian use, and they’re dangerous when they snap — they can fly with lethal force. We replace them with torsion systems on nearly every first service call to these homes. The upgrade requires proper headroom assessment, which we handle on-site.

Cables & Drums

Steel cables corrode from the inside out in Marina’s marine air. By the time you see external rust, internal strands have already frayed. A snapped cable drops the door suddenly and can damage panels, tracks, or anything underneath. We inspect cable condition as part of every spring job and replace drums when grooving or cracking appears. For coastal exposure, we spec higher-grade galvanized or stainless options where the door weight and cycle count justify it.

Rollers & Hinges

Standard steel rollers seize in their housings after a few seasons of salt-fog exposure. Once seized, they drag in the track, overload the opener, and accelerate wear on every connected component. We upgrade Marina homes to nylon-encased or stainless-steel rollers depending on door weight and usage. Hinges get inspected for corrosion cracking at the knuckle — a failure point that can let a panel separate from the door entirely.

Weatherstripping & Bottom Seal

Marina’s constant 20–35 mph afternoon winds drive moisture and salt directly against the bottom seal and side weatherstripping. Standard vinyl seals harden and crack within a couple of seasons. We install reinforced EPDM or brush-style seals that maintain flexibility in cold, wet conditions and block the wind-driven drafts that make garages unusable as workspace. For homes near the beach exposure zone, we recommend wider-profile bottom seals with integrated drip edges.

Common Garage Door Parts Problems We See in Marina Homes

  • Torsion springs rust and lose tension within 3–5 years — Marina’s salt-fog creates a corrosive film on steel that accelerates metal fatigue. We catch this during routine operation checks before the spring snaps and leaves your car trapped.
  • Bottom seals degrade from wind-driven salt moisture — The relentless afternoon winds off Monterey Bay force water and salt directly against the door’s bottom edge. Cracked seals let water pool inside during storms and create the damp conditions that rust tracks from below.
  • Steel cables corrode internally before showing external wear — Salt penetrates the cable strands and causes friction corrosion where you can’t see it. We replace cables at the first sign of exterior rust because internal failure is already progressing.
  • 1960s-era extension springs in Fort Ord housing reach dangerous failure points — These original springs weren’t designed for 30+ years of use. The mounting hardware is often corroded into the header, requiring careful extraction without damaging the surrounding structure.
